What the jaws will and will not touch

Every item below is a lag problem: leading edge relative to hosel. If your complaint is a twist sleeve, a re-bore, or a grind stamp, this menu will send you elsewhere on purpose.

Drawer A

Blade lag

Near-zero offset on player irons. We check whether the edge truly shares the neck, or whether a “blade” is quietly carrying two millimeters of GI help.

Drawer B

Cavity lag

Game-improvement faces that sit well behind the hosel. Visual close, extra wait, and the damp-turf skate that Dayton golfers either want or regret.

Drawer C

Hybrid lag

Hybrids often wear more offset than the iron they replaced. That mismatch is why a 4-hybrid starts left of a 5-iron that looked “the same.”

Drawer D

Wedge lag

Wedge hosels sit forward of the leading edge in ways that change bounce presentation on wet river lies. We measure it; we do not recut soles here.

Drawer E

Driver face lag

Some drivers still hide a few millimeters of face-behind-neck. That is not a sleeve setting. We will say so twice before anyone reaches for a wrench.

Drawer F

Putter: declined

Face-balanced versus toe-hang is not iron offset. We will not mill a putter as if it were a 7-iron. Read the decline page instead of arguing at the desk.

Set curve

Progressive offset is a line, not a 7-iron slogan

Long irons in mixed sets often carry 3–5 mm more lag than the pitching wedge. Golfers who only glance at the 7 miss the reason the 4-iron looks shut and the wedge looks “honest.” The mill maps the whole curve when you book the full-iron work order.
